Resource Pools

CA VM:Backup system administrators create resource pools, a collection of predefined tapes that CA VM:Backup can use to process backup or MPC jobs.

The tapes defined to a particular resource pool must have the same physical characteristics. For example, you can define a resource pool made up of DASDtapes. As each tape is used, CA VM:Backup automatically continues the job with the next tape in the pool. When all of the tapes defined to the resource pool have been used, CA VM:Backup can ask the tape operator for the volser of an available tape to continue processing or it can place the job on hold to allow more tapes to be added to the resource pool.
